Multi-beam Line-finding Problem Based on Geometric Model

In this paper, a geometric model is established to study the problem of multi-beam sounding line deployment. In this paper, the index of multi-beam sounding is calculated firstly. The geometric model of the path of the acoustic signal transmitted by the measuring ship and the transducer of the measuring ship, the seabed slope and the plane perpendicular to the direction of the measuring line are established. The mathematical relationship between the coverage width W of multi-beam sounding and the overlap rate between adjacent strips is obtained, and the overlap rate between adjacent strips is calculated. Finally, the model is tested to meet the robustness and the model is correct. Secondly, this paper studies the coverage width W of multi-beam sounding. According to the two cases that the coverage width W has nothing to do with the slope of the seabed and the coverage width W has something to do with the slope of the seabed, the geometric models of the measurement ship, the path of the acoustic signal emitted by the transducer of the measurement ship, the seabed slope and the plane perpendicular to the direction of the survey line are established respectively, and the geometric model is tested. The model is correct.
